Output 392cdfa26114e036c619c2bd00c74e90c6255c55384c9026e0cad7e166d15d35:2

value
63943219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ff097bcb2ec4e4d2dd17d9b1e2d2ccb8c45292c1 OP_EQUAL
address
3QwXbPbhXYUDqVWYtnbXX4kmmxH5hvrwXU
transaction
392cdfa26114e036c619c2bd00c74e90c6255c55384c9026e0cad7e166d15d35
spent
true